NBA Draft analyst claims Zach Edey at No. 9 ‘is one of the worst picks’ in history

One NBA draft analyst was left with their jaw dropped with the No. 9 pick in the 2024 NBA Draft.

Yahoo Sports’ Krysten Peek took the first swing at how she felt about Purdue star Zach Edey entering the league after the Grizzlies took him in the first round.

“This is one of the worst picks I’ve seen in draft history,” Peek declared.

Despite Edey being a generational talent during his tenure at Purdue, where he led the Boilermakers to a national championship game appearance this season, some analysts believe he is bad fit to play the game at the highest level.

Edey, who is a staggering 7 feet 4, is an old-school back-to-the-basket big man.

He is primarily used out of post-up touches and tends to congest the paint, which the NBA has drifted away from in the 3-point-heavy era.

He lacks an explosive first step alongside any true shooting capabilities.

Peek expressed multiple concerns with how he will play in the pros.

“I have absolutely no idea how he’s going to fit in the backcourt with Ja Morant,” she said. “He only connected on 8 percent of his shots off pick-and-rolls. And, defensively, he’s a liability. … Teams are going to hunt him in the pick-and-roll.”

Peek added the Grizzlies could have targeted Tristan da Silva or even Cody Williams instead of Edey.

ESPN analyst and former Golden State Warriors manager, Bob Myers, was also shocked by the Edey pick.

“This is the most surprising pick so far, for me… I just didn’t see him going this high…,” Myers said before noting that Edey could be a good fit alongside athletic power forward Jaren Jackson Jr.

Time will tell if Edey can adjust to the league and if Peek’s initial reaction was correct.
